Substantial, hefty handmade Byzantine neckchain made of stainless steel and bronze. The steel and bronze pattern is made to emphasize the intricacy of the Byzantine chain.
Byzantine chain is a weaving pattern that dates back at least as far as two thousand years ago. The chain’s complex pattern of overlapping rings is reminiscent of the decorative knotwork patterns common in the traditional Scandinavian and Celtic art.

Handmade Kusari Gusoku Keychain
Two parallel chains of larger steel and smaller bronze rings, connected to each other in the Japanese hexagonal kusari gusoku pattern. You may choose either a clasp in one end and a keyring in the other, or a clasp in both ends.
Kusari gusoku is an umbrella term used for Japanese chainmail armour. The hexagonal 6-to-1 maille pattern used here was known as hana gusari. The links are doubled up to improve the strength and stability of the weave.
